Parlay bets

Parlay bets are a well-known form of betting on sports that combines multiple bet types to offer higher payouts. These bets are riskier and corporacioneg.com must be placed correctly to get the maximum payout. These bets may include more than one team, game results, and totals. They can offer various payouts that fluctuate depending on the amount of wagers that are included in the parlay. Parlays typically pay out at higher odds than single bets, however they can still be less profitable than a stand-alone bet on a single event.

Once you have selected your events and bets, the Bet Slip provides options to place a Straight Bet, an If Bet or Reverse bet. Straight bets are the default option If you don't change it the parlay will be made of straight bets. You can use a parlay calculator to calculate the odds of your bets.

To calculate the odds for a parlay you must convert the individual bets to decimal odds. Then, multiply them together to calculate the parlay odds. Multiply odds by the amount you bet to determine how much you could make if your parlay is correct. You can find a calculator for parlays poker online that can do this for you.

Future bets

The rules and regulations surrounding futures bets differ from the rules and regulations for regular bets. One of the differences between regular bets and futures bets is the fact that the odds are calculated in advance. The house edge for futures bets is higher than regular bets. Therefore, it is essential that bettors understand the basics of betting on futures before placing bets.

Futures bets most commonly involve bets on championships, like the Super Bowl or NBA Finals. These bets are high payout and are popular among casual bettors. It is crucial to keep in mind that bets will not be settled until the winner is decided. This means that the bankroll of bettors will be tied up for several months as they wait for the outcome of the bet.

While futures bets can provide significant returns, they also tend to have an extremely high house edge and are less reliable than single-game bets. This is because sportsbooks are able to alter the odds of futures markets following each game, based on team and player performance. Consequently, the gap between favorite and underdogs can increase or decrease as the season progresses.

In the world of futures bets like every other betting situation on sports, managing your bankroll is the key to success. This includes setting a budget and choosing the percentage of your bettable money to spend on futures bets. Because the odds of futures bets are generally higher than those of standard spread bets, it is recommended to only put a small amount of your money on these bets.
